To manage the types of TV shows, movies, and games that kids and other people on your Netflix account can watch or play, you can create individual profiles with customized maturity ratings. Profiles can be added on devices made after 2013.
Go to your Manage Profiles page.
Select Add Profile.
Name the profile. To use the Netflix Kids experience, select Kids.
Kids profiles have a logo on the profile icon so they are easy to identify.
Select Continue. The new profile will show on the list of profiles on your account.
If you can’t create a profile from your device or when using a mobile browser, visit netflix.com on a computer and follow the steps above.
A Netflix Kids experience profile:
Has a logo on the profile icon so it is easy to identify.
Has a simplified look and feel.
Removes direct access to account settings.
Plays only TV shows and movies carefully selected for kids.
Doesn't feature Netflix Games.
To choose the Netflix Kids experience, select Kids when you create a profile. Or, go to a profile’s Viewing Restrictions and select Display the Netflix Kids experience with titles just for kids.
If you select a maturity rating that exceeds the level allowed for the Netflix Kids experience, then the Kids experience won't be applied to that profile.
